Skip to content

transform

A general parent class for transforms.

Transform #

A general parent class for transforms.

Source code in src/careamics/transforms/transform.py
class Transform:
    """A general parent class for transforms."""

    def __call__(self, *args: Any, **kwargs: Any) -> Any:
        """Apply the transform.

        Parameters
        ----------
        *args : Any
            Arguments.
        **kwargs : Any
            Keyword arguments.

        Returns
        -------
        Any
            Transformed data.
        """
        pass

__call__(*args, **kwargs) #

Apply the transform.

Parameters:

Name Type Description Default
*args Any

Arguments.

()
**kwargs Any

Keyword arguments.

{}

Returns:

Type Description
Any

Transformed data.

Source code in src/careamics/transforms/transform.py
def __call__(self, *args: Any, **kwargs: Any) -> Any:
    """Apply the transform.

    Parameters
    ----------
    *args : Any
        Arguments.
    **kwargs : Any
        Keyword arguments.

    Returns
    -------
    Any
        Transformed data.
    """
    pass